The management feared that, on account of the few "H" men in the University at present, a representative meeting could not be called, and consequently decided to elect the captain by mail. All "H" men who were in the University at the close of last year will vote by mail for one of the Senior letter men in College this year. In case the leading man does not receive a majority vote, a second ballot will be taken on the two leading men. It will be impossible to include "H. A. A." men on the voting list...

Three men from Foxcroft and three from Memorial Hall will be elected today to the Dining Council for 1919-20. No man may vote unless he is regularly signed on for board at either one of the two halls. The polls are open in the dining halls during meal hours...
